.vacancy{max-width:808px;margin:0 auto 48px;padding:16px;border-radius:10px;background-color:#fff;box-shadow:0 1px 3px 0 rgba(16,24,40,.1),0 1px 2px 0 rgba(16,24,40,.06)}.vacancy h1.title{margin:0 0 24px;font-weight:bold;font-size:22px;line-height:1.4;color:#101828}.vacancy .content{margin-bottom:24px;color:#101828}.vacancy .content P,.vacancy .content UL{margin:0 0 16px}.vacancy .content A{color:#0071ce}.vacancy a.applybt{display:block;padding:16px;color:#fff;font-weight:600;font-size:16px;line-height:1;text-align:center;background-color:#0071ce;border:solid 1px #0071ce;border-radius:6px;text-decoration:none}@media(min-width: 900px){.vacancy{padding:32px 24px}.vacancy .content A:HOVER{text-decoration:none}.vacancy a.applybt{transition:all .3s linear}.vacancy a.applybt:HOVER{background-color:#fff;color:#0071ce}}